Jupiter in the 2nd House for Gemini Ascendant

For Gemini rising, Jupiter occupies Cancer in the 2nd and rules the 7th and 10th. Examine speech, resources, agreements, work, aspects, and limits.

Short answer: For Gemini ascendant, Jupiter rules the 7th and 10th houses and occupies Cancer in the 2nd, its exaltation sign. Speech, resources, agreements, and public responsibilities become symbolically connected. That combination can be useful, but it does not establish wealth or professional status.

Speech and Resources Connected With Public Roles

Dignity note: Cancer is Jupiter’s exaltation sign, with 5° Cancer traditionally treated as its deepest exaltation point. Exact degree, Moon condition, contacts, combustion, and divisional strength are missing.

  • The 2nd house frames speech, values, stored resources, food habits, and family systems.
  • Jupiter carries the 7th and 10th houses, linking agreements and public work with 2nd-house decisions.
  • Its aspects reach the 6th, 8th, and 10th houses, adding routines, shared resources, and career responsibility to the pattern.
  • The Moon disposits Jupiter, so its condition qualifies how reliably Cancer’s sign dignity operates.

Comparison: Responsible Counsel Versus Overstatement

A supported Jupiter with a stable Moon and clear Mercury may favor careful teaching, advising, or resource planning. If Mercury or the Moon is strained, broad claims may be harder to translate into precise decisions. The chart comparison does not imply a specific job or income.

Why does Jupiter connect speech and career here?

Jupiter rules the 10th house and sits in the 2nd, linking public responsibility with speech, values, and resource management.

Is Jupiter a yogakaraka for Gemini ascendant?

No. It rules two kendras, the 7th and 10th, but not the required kendra-trikona pair under the strict yogakaraka definition.

Does exalted Jupiter in the 2nd ensure wealth?

No. The 2nd and 11th lords, Moon, Mercury, timing periods, opportunities, and financial decisions are all necessary.
